For the third time, Joe and Rolf talk to Dr. Balazs Szigeti about psychedelics for the treatment of depression. This time, Balazs discusses his recent paper that shows an equivalence between psychedelics and traditional medications in effectiveness for treating depression. This is surprising, given the size of effects that have been demonstrated in some early psychedelic trials, and can be accounted for, in part, by patient expectations. Williams ZJ, Barnett H, Szigeti B. Psychedelic Therapy vs Antidepressants for the Treatment of Depression Under Equal Unblinding Conditions: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is. JAMA Psychiatry. Published online March 18, 2026. doi:10.1001/jamapsychiatry.2025.4809

Dr. Bradley Cooke: The National Institutes of Health

What do the National Institutes of Health (NIH) do, and who works there? Rolf and Joe talk to Dr. Bradley Cooke [https://www.niddk.nih.gov/about-niddk/staff-directory/biography/cooke-brad], who works at the NIH as a Program Director in the Division of Diabetes, Endocrinology, and Metabolic Diseases (located within the National Institute of Diabetes and Digestive and Kidney Diseases). Dr. Cooke talks about the research he conducted when he was in the academic world, including work on the biology of attraction and sex differences in the brain, and then discusses how the NIH monitors and guides the national research agenda, some of the essential and groundbreaking research the NIH has funded, as well as exciting research trends coming our way.
